Beautiful beach with hidden sand walkway leads to another island in southern Thailand
A beautiful beach with a hidden sand walkway leads to another island in southern Thailand.
The 2km underwater sand path emerges during low tide and allows visitors to walk from Koh Yao Noi Island towards the uninhabited Koh Phlong Island in Phang Nga province.
The unseen attraction is called the 'Dragon’s back dune of Phlong island' and visitors can hire a long tail boat to take them there from the pier.
Tour guides piloting the boats must check the times of tides to ensure they choose the right time to visit the sand walkway, where they can pose for pictures in front of the spectacular scenery.
Aerial drone footage taken on March 1 shows tourists enjoying the beautiful natural scenery.
